Default schools in Sydney area

How can I get the private schools rating and listing in sydney area. Any suggestion for a good Grammar school in Parramatta area.

There's no official rating of schools in NSW private or public. The closest you get is a list of schools (rated by the press), once the HSC results come out in about a week's time.

Not sure what you mean by Grammar schools (do you mean state-run schools for more academically-minded kids?) If so, the equivalent in NSW are Selective High schools - one of the best is James Ruse High which is quite close to Parramatta. Extremely competetive and difficult to get into - exams are held each August for intake the following year.

If you're looking for good private schools, then The Kings School (for boys) is one of the best. Tara (for Girls) is an equivalent. Both near Parramatta. Naturally neither of them are cheap - you'd be up for around $15000 a year for Kings.
